    Awful performance overall. The first half we simply set up wrong, snd after going a goal down, we ploughed on to the extent that 2-0 at half time was flattering. My major concern was the simple comparison that when Cheltenham went forward they constantly had players available for the man on the ball giving good options to go forward and keep momentum. I lost count of how many times we had a player isolated on the wing with no way forward no player available, so they had to go back to find the rest of the team. We were also slow. Jayesemi would go early looking for a quick pass but we preferred to go sideways so we had Jayesemi Stockley and Lee backtracking from offside positions and the momentum died. Our decision making up front was poor. How many times did we shoot from awkward positions when players were easily available in better positions. And the defence <doh>. Cheltenham could have scored five easily we gave them so much space.

    I'm tired of hearing how far we've fallen 'cos we lost to Cheltenham. The better team won. Teams go up and down all the time and we are in tier one for a reason and the reasons date back to the last ten or fifteen tears, not Sandgaard and Adkins despite the whining elsewhere.

    But Adkins needs to work out his best XI quickly. And Pearce on the bench? Sorry no! When you are being overrun, you need to change, not wait and let half the game evaporate. We were left with too much to do because we could have changed up after fifteen minutes but didn't. And Adkins should know better.
